Apple Launches M6 Chip Mac mini Starting at $899
Apple has updated its Mac mini and Mac Studio desktop computers, with the Mac mini now equipped with the M6 chip. Pre-orders have begun, and delivery is expected on September 22. The entry-level model's price has been raised to $899, which is $100 higher than the previous version. The higher-end version features the M5 Pro chip, starting at $1699. The new Mac mini's M6 chip delivers performance up to four times that of the M4, with graphics performance doubled and a 40% CPU improvement. The base configuration includes 16 GB of memory, expandable to 32 GB, with a bandwidth of 170 GB/s, processing LLM prompts 13.5 times faster than the M1 version. The Mac mini equipped with the M5 Pro is suitable for application development, video rendering, and scientific simulations, offering up to 18-core CPU, 20-core GPU, and up to 64 GB of unified memory (307 GB/s), supporting Thunderbolt 5. The Mac Studio has also been updated, with the version featuring the M5 Max starting at $2499 and the M5 Ultra version starting at $5499, both higher than the previous models. Two M5 Ultra machines can be connected to merge memory and run larger AI models.
